Short Recap of the Fun Czar’s Farewell Tour

Our Fun Czars organized a Farewell tour prior to my impending retirement to celebrate the ESOP Company of the Year by the National ESOP Association. We visited all our branches during September to recognize the efforts of our fellow associates. The Fun Czars also organized games at each office to educate employees on the benefits of ESOP. I want to thank the Fun Czars Jessica Donley and Dawn Pressler for their dedication to ESOP education and the employees of CTL Engineering for their participation.

Promotions and Appointments

We are delighted to announce promotions within CTL Engineering. Several Accounting and HR positions have been filled by exceptional individuals who have consistently demonstrated their dedication to our company’s growth. Additionally, I am thrilled to share Wayne Karem’s promotion to Principal of the Geotechnical Engineering and Drilling services.  Wayne’s unwavering commitment and expertise have played a significant role in our ongoing success, and his new role is well-deserved.

I am also happy to announce the incoming Chief Growth Officer, Mr. Joe Warino. Joe brings a wealth of experience from his previous employment at the Ohio Department of Transportation, City of Columbus and Prime Engineering. He will focus on growth while bringing new ideas for operational and financial performance.
